Michael J. Livingston, 73, passed away at his home on April 25, 2024, surrounded by his family.
He was born on October 16, 1950, in Robbins Chapel, Virginia, to Junior Livingston and Bess Thomas Reynolds.
Mike graduated from Ben Davis High School in 1968, from there he went into the sheet metal trade until his retirement in 2012. He continued to be a proud member of the Sheet Metal Workers’ Local Union No. 20. He was an avid bowler for many years. In his free time, he enjoyed fishing, hunting, golf, archery and spending time with his family.
